Monthly Cost of Living

Monthly costs for one person with rent: $3,336 in Edison, NJ versus $1,197 in Tbilisi.

Estimated couple costs with rent: $4,744 in Edison, NJ versus $1,868 in Tbilisi.

Monthly costs for a family of three with rent: $6,152 in Edison, NJ versus $2,538 in Tbilisi.

Living in Edison, NJ is roughly 179% more expensive than in Tbilisi, driven mainly by Groceries & Markets.

The two cities straddle the global median: Edison, NJ is 150% above, Tbilisi is 10% below.

Cost Breakdown

A one-bedroom apartment in the center runs $2,124 in Edison, NJ and $687 in Tbilisi. Housing cost is often the main lever when comparing two cities.

Edison, NJ pays 945% more on average. The extra income cushions the higher costs, though housing choices and lifestyle decide how much of the gap is truly closed.

Dining out: $82.0 in Edison, NJ vs $44.00 in Tbilisi for a mid-range dinner for two. Groceries echo the gap at $448 vs $205 per month, with Tbilisi cheaper across the board.
